To understand the scratching affiliated with growing a beard, we require to dig right into the scientific research responsible for it. The key wrongdoers accountable for this soreness are dry skin and in-grown hairs.
When you start expanding a beard, your facial skin layer experiences changes in humidity degrees. As your face hair grows longer, it absorbs dampness from your skin, leading to dry skin. Dry skin layer may come to be scratchy and aggravated, causing distress for a lot of males.
One more source of scratching is ingrown hairs. As your facial hair comes to be longer and more thick, some hairs may curl back into the roots as an alternative of increasing in an outward direction. This can easily lead to irritation and tickling as these trapped hairs irritate the encompassing skin.
Aside coming from dry out skin layer and in-grown hairs, there are other aspects that can easily contribute to an itchy beard take in. Bad health or shortage of suitable bridegroom strategies can exacerbate tickling by enabling dust, lifeless skin tissues, and germs to accumulate in your facial hair.
Additionally, particular clinical health conditions such as seborrheic dermatitis or eczema may additionally be responsible for increased itchiness during beard development. These conditions trigger inflammation and flaky skin layer which even further boost itching sensations.

Initially and foremost, proper care is crucial. Routinely cleaning your beard along with a delicate solution or beard shampoo can easily help clear away gunk, dead skin layer cells, and excess oils that contribute to irritation. It's likewise necessary to moisturize your skin and beard routinely to battle dryness. Using a really good high quality beard oil or balm can help hydrate your face hair and ease the underlying skin.

Trimming your beard consistently can easily also reduce the event of ingrown hairs. Through maintaining your facial hair at a workable size, you lower the odds of hairs curling back into the roots.
If you're experiencing chronic or extreme itching, it's advisable to seek advice from with a dermatologist. They may analyze whether you possess an underlying skin layer ailment that needs particular treatment.
